Increase Profits and Efficiency with Tailored Shopify Apps Built to Scale
Introduction
In this competitive e-commerce market, Shopify sellers are continually searching for ways to maximize profits and streamline their operations. An impactful solution is through custom Shopify apps tailored to address individual operational goals. Syncing with the Shopify API and using tools like the Polaris design system, these apps empower organizations to scale efficiently while improving customer experience. In this blog, we’ll explore key aspects of Shopify app development, from design factors and essential features to effective methods for supporting and scaling apps effectively.
1. Understanding Shopify API Linkage
A comprehensive grasp of Shopify’s API—including REST and Graph Query Language—is key for creating reliable Shopify apps. With these APIs, engineers can access, modify, and handle data within a Shopify store. The Graph Query Language interface enables optimized data management, allowing for speedier responses by obtaining only the essential data. Integrating the API permits programmers to customize app functionality to the organization's unique needs, offering a smooth user experience that boosts business productivity and revenue.
2. Leveraging the Shopify’s Polaris framework
Shopify’s design system assists developers to design a cohesive and user-friendly interface across Shopify apps. Polaris gives a set of elements and best practices that complement Shopify’s visual standards, creating apps appear cohesive within the Shopify interface. This approach goes beyond supports natural user interactions but also aids ensure brand consistency, an important aspect in building trust with customers.
3. Creating within the Shopify App Ecosystem
The Shopify app ecosystem is vast, enabling app creators to develop integrated Shopify apps that function in a shop's control interface. Integrated applications simplify the interface by linking smoothly within Shopify’s interface, eliminating the necessity for separate logins or further browsing. For developers, employing Node.js for server-side tasks and React for the UI has become a popular option, as these frameworks facilitate expandable, user-friendly apps that offer an optimal user experience.
4. Core Features for Shopify Applications
A effective Shopify application must have features that tackle key pain points in the digital sales process. Automated notifications app maintenance strategies for immediate alerts, custom theme style settings, and omnichannel retailing options are critical elements that can boost store management and customer experience. By integrating these functions, Shopify apps not only simplify internal operations but also improve the overall customer experience.
5. Effective Approaches for Application Building
When building Shopify applications, it’s important to adhere to industry best practices. Support plans such as consistent improvements, user assistance, and safety measures are critical for sustaining customer loyalty. Promotional efforts for Shopify applications can also be used to enhance app reach and adoption. User retention strategies, such as app alerts and loyalty programs, are important for keeping customers and creating a dedicated audience.
6. Expanding Shopify Apps for Success
As Shopify stores grow, expanding app capabilities becomes critical to manage increased traffic and functionality demands. Adopting on-demand resources and emphasizing data management through GraphQL can help apps scale without lagging. It’s also necessary to have a plan for scaling the app’s backend systems to handle expansion, which includes a guide for selecting a development partner with experience in Shopify applications.
7. Evaluating the Expense of Building Shopify Applications
Developing tailored Shopify applications can differ widely in cost depending on the features, connections, and customization necessary. Essential features like data connections, customer engagement tools, and online reach options can add to the investment. However, the revenue benefits is often valuable, as these apps can significantly boost sales and optimize workflow.
8. Support Plans
Keeping apps updated is as important as developing it. Ongoing improvements to fix errors, improve security, and maintain integration with the latest Shopify platform updates are important. Planned support measures also involve customer support and function upgrades that align with evolving e-commerce trends.
9. Resources for Developing Shopify Applications
Shopify offers various tools to ease the app-building journey, from app development frameworks like JavaScript runtime and React to automated notifications for real-time updates. Platforms including Shopify’s CLI streamline the app creation path, while Shopify App Bridge enables future trends in Shopify app development integrated applications to interact seamlessly with Shopify’s control panel. Such tools are invaluable for developing solutions that are both functional and intuitive.
10. Upcoming Innovations in Shopify App Development
The future of Shopify app creation is bright, with innovations heading in the direction of AI-powered features, expanded multi-platform integration, and advanced plugin features. As digital retail develops further, developers will be required to anticipate new directions to build apps that go beyond fulfill but exceed market demands.
Conclusion
Tailored applications for Shopify give a effective method for online stores to grow effectively, boost sales, and optimize processes. From API integration and the design standards to advanced features and support methods, every component of Shopify application building plays a key role in ensuring a smooth journey for users. As Shopify moves forward, staying ahead of upcoming innovations in application creation will enable organizations maximize Shopify’s extensive platform, solidifying their place in the online shopping landscape.